The Verdict

For SEO and digital channel competitive analysis, Semrush offers the best balance of automation and reporting. If your priority is market sizing and traffic benchmarking, choose Similarweb, while AlphaSense is the strongest pick for document-heavy due diligence. Crayon excels at ongoing competitor tracking, Brandwatch leads for social-led insights, and Crunchbase or Statista round out company and market data needs.

Pro Tips

  • *Map your research outputs to client deliverables first, then select tools that automate those outputs (e.g., weekly competitor briefs, quarterly market sizing).
  • *Validate data coverage for your clients' geographies and categories with trial exports before committing to annual contracts.
  • *Prioritize tools with alerting and scheduled reporting to reduce analyst context switching across multiple accounts.
  • *Confirm API or bulk export options so you can standardize dashboards across clients without manual copy-paste.
  • *Pilot with a single flagship account and define success metrics (hours saved, accuracy, win-rate impact) before scaling licenses to the wider team.
